We change our stage with a completely unique design for every event - at least twice per week! I keep common materials as a branded through-line for a series. For instance we’re currently in a Midweek series where every week I’m using our VersaPlast Panels (see Mar. 7, 2011) in a different configuration. On the weekends, we just got done with a series where I was using Crushed Charcoal Aluminum Strips; and this weekend, I’ll be debuting a brand new look for the KCC stage! Expect a blog post soon…

We do it all with very minimal cost; now that we have an established "tinker toy set" of foundational materials. Our volunteer Turn Team is amazing: We turn around or stage in under 90min. Wednesday night and Sunday afternoon after each service. A solid process and good leadership is everything!
